Screening of cardiovascular risk factors and providing preventive measures and interventions, such as healthy eating, physical activity, or pharmacological adherence interventions, while individuals are incarcerated may contribute to the prevention and management of cardiovascular risk factors and, eventually, cardiovascular disease.}, keywords = {}, pubstate = {published}, tppubtype = {article} } We aimed to estimate the prevalence of cardiovascular risk factors, including hypertension, diabetes, high cholesterol, cigarette smoking, alcohol consumption, and obesity among a sample of individuals incarcerated in an Arizona county jail and compare prevalence estimates to a matched non-institutionalized population. From 2017–2018, individuals housed at a county jail completed a cross-sectional health survey. We estimated the prevalence of hypertension, diabetes, cholesterol, overweight/obesity, cigarette smoking, binge drinking, and self-reported health among individuals incarcerated. We compared prevalence estimates of cardiovascular risk factors to a matched sample of 2017–2018 NHANES participants. Overall, 35.9%, 7.7%, and 17.8% of individuals incarcerated in jail self-reported hypertension, diabetes, and high cholesterol, respectively. Of individuals incarcerated, 59.6% were overweight or obese and 36.8% self-reported fair or poor general health. Over half of individuals incarcerated reported ever smoking cigarettes (72.3%) and binge drinking (60.7%). Compared to a matched sample of NHANES participants, individuals incarcerated in jail had a statistically higher prevalence of cigarette smoking and binge drinking. Screening of cardiovascular risk factors and providing preventive measures and interventions, such as healthy eating, physical activity, or pharmacological adherence interventions, while individuals are incarcerated may contribute to the prevention and management of cardiovascular risk factors and, eventually, cardiovascular disease. |

Future research should work to support community-defined interventions to address both in hospital and external factors that impact risk factors for readmission.}, keywords = {}, pubstate = {published}, tppubtype = {article} } OBJECTIVE: The objective of this study was to identify risk factors for 30-day readmission events for American Indian patients with diabetes in the southwest. RESEARCH DESIGN AND METHODS: Data from patients with diabetes admitted to Gallup Indian Medical Center between 2009 and 2016 were analyzed using logistic regression analyses. RESULTS: Of 2,660 patients, 394 (14.8%) patients had at least one readmission within 30 days of discharge. Older age (OR (95% CI) = 1.26, (1.17, 1.36)), longer length of stay (OR (95% CI) = 1.01, (1.0001, 1.0342)), and a history of substance use disorder (OR (95% CI) = 1.80, (1.25, 2.60)) were risk factors for 30-day readmission. An American Indian language preference was protective against readmission. CONCLUSIONS: Readmission events are complex and may reflect broad and interwoven disparities in community systems. Future research should work to support community-defined interventions to address both in hospital and external factors that impact risk factors for readmission. |

Conclusions Compared with those who did not see a primary care provider in the year prior to admission, having seen a primary care provider was associated with improved survival after admission.}, keywords = {}, pubstate = {published}, tppubtype = {article} } Objectives To evaluate the role of primary care healthcare delivery on survival for American Indian patients with diabetes in the southwest United States. Methods Data from patients with diabetes admitted to Gallup Indian Medical Center between 2009 and 2016 were analyzed using a log-rank test and Cox Proportional Hazards analyses. Results Of the 2661 patients included in analysis, 286 patients died during the study period. Having visited a primary care provider in the year prior to first admission of the study period was protective against all-cause mortality in unadjusted analysis (HR (95% CI) = 0.47 (0.31, 0.73)), and after adjustment. The log-rank test indicated there is a significant difference in overall survival by primary care engagement history prior to admission (p < 0.001). The median survival time for patients who had seen a primary care provider was 2322 days versus 2158 days for those who had not seen a primary care provider. Conclusions Compared with those who did not see a primary care provider in the year prior to admission, having seen a primary care provider was associated with improved survival after admission. |

Results will be disseminated via peer-reviewed publication and presentation at international conferences and will be shared through meetings with health systems officials.}, keywords = {}, pubstate = {published}, tppubtype = {article} } Introduction Northern Mexico has among the highest rates of cardiovascular disease (CVD) and diabetes in the world. This research addresses core gaps in implementation science to develop, test and scale-up CVD risk-reduction interventions in diabetics through a national primary care health system. Methods and analysis The Meta Salud Diabetes (MSD) research project is a parallel two-arm cluster-randomized clinical behavioral trial based in 22 (n=22) health centers in Sonora, Mexico. MSD aims to evaluate the effectiveness of the MSD intervention for the secondary prevention of CVD risk factors among a diabetic population (n=320) compared with the study control of usual care. The MSD intervention consists of 2-hour class sessions delivered over a 13-week period providing educational information to encourage sustainable behavioral change to prevent disease complications including the adoption of physical activity. MSD is delivered within the context of Mexico’s national primary care health centre system by health professionals, including nurses, physicians and community health workers via existing social support groups for individuals diagnosed with chronic disease. Mixed models are used to estimate the effect of MSD by comparing cardiovascular risk, as measured by the Framingham Risk Score, between the trial arms. Secondary outcomes include hypertension, behavioral risk factors and psychosocial factors. Ethics and dissemination This work is supported by the National Institutes of Health, National Heart Lung and Blood Institute (1R01HL125996-01) and approved by the University of Arizona Research Institutional Review Board (Protocol 1508040144) and the Research Bioethics Committee at the University of Sonora. The first Internal Review Board approval date was 31 August 2015 with five subsequent approved amendments. This article refers to protocol V.0.2, dated 30 January 2017. Results will be disseminated via peer-reviewed publication and presentation at international conferences and will be shared through meetings with health systems officials. |

Program adaptation involves negotiations between representatives of all contexts and is imperative in promoting local ownership and program sustainability.}, keywords = {}, pubstate = {published}, tppubtype = {article} } Diabetes health disparities among Hispanic populations have been countered with federally funded health promotion and disease prevention programs. Dissemination has focused on program adaptation to local cultural contexts for greater acceptability and sustainability. Taking a broader approach and drawing on our experience in Mexican American communities at the U.S.-Mexico Border, we demonstrate how interventions are adapted at the intersection of multiple cultural contexts: the populations targeted, the community- and university-based entities designing and implementing interventions, and the field team delivering the materials. Program adaptation involves negotiations between representatives of all contexts and is imperative in promoting local ownership and program sustainability. |
